spessartite n.manganese garnet, 1853, earlier spessartine (1837), from French spessartine (1832), from Spessart, district in Bavaria where it is found. Common garnet generally contains manganese as a component ; which is observable in the colour of the globule that results from melting it with soda. One variety, which contains no lime, has been called spessartine, from its locality, Spessart. ["Conversations on Mineralogy," 1837] updated on August 26, 2022 |
